This series seems like a definite improvement, but I'd suggest explicitly noting in the README that once you've run the relocate-sdk.sh script, the second not recommended option of entering the chroot will no longer function due to the changed interpreter paths.

Currently, our SDK can primarily be used by chroot'ing into it, taking
the to-be-built project with you (bind mount etc.). This was enough for
a start but we can do better.

This series enhance the SDK to become usage as a normal cross-toolchain
on your host system. For that purpose, we add a script that relocates
the toolchain after installation, adjust binary search paths and
sysroot. So, the only remaining difference to a yocto or buildroot
toolchain is the need to run the relocation script once after unpacking
the SDK.

The series furthermore allows to customize the SDK content via the
image-generating layer.

While I already shrunk the SDK a bit by removing the now obsolete
isar-apt repo, I suspect we could further reduce the deployment size by
dropping chroot support completely, only including the compiler and
their library dependencies. OTOH, sdk-debian-buster-arm64.tar.xz is now
142M here, unpacked 680M, while ARM's
gcc-arm-8.3-2019.03-x86_64-aarch64-linux-gnu.tar.xz has
260M packed and 1.5G(!) unpacked. So we are either not really off or are
still missing something.
